Overview

Richard Walker is an Emergency Medicine provider practicing medicine in Omaha, Nebraska. He has been practicing medicine for over 46 years.

His clinical expertise encompasses Gallbladder Disease.

He is actively involved in clinical research, co-authoring 3 peer reviewed articles.
